February 7, 2009 - Fires Damage Two Homes

Two house fires within one hour late Saturday night

The Shreveport Fire Department responded to two house fires within one hour late Saturday night. Fire crews were dispatch first to 2716 Murphy Street for a one story wood frame home at 9:39 PM. Fire crews from Station #4 arrived three minutes later to find the home fully engulfed with flames. After ensuring everyone was out of the home they immediately began protecting a home next door that was exposed to the flames. The fire was attacked and placed under control in 18 minutes. The home was occupied by one adult male who had just came home and found the front room of the home on fire. The home received heavy fire and smoke damage. The cause of the fire is still under investigation.

Fire crews responded to the second fire at 10:35 PM at 4733 Adams Street. Fire crews from Station #9 arrived on scene in four minutes to find another single story wood frame home with fire coming from two sides of the home and the attic. Fire crews enter the home and brought the fire under control in 15 minutes. The home was occupied at the time by one adult female. She stated she had no electricity and was using candles for light. She left the home to visit a neighbor and came back to find her home on fire. The home suffered heavy fire and smoke damage. Fire investigators confirmed the cause of the fire to be two candles that were left on a coffee table.
